Siruvapuri Murugan Temple
Siruvaapuri - Sri Bala Subrahmanyam Temple
Siruvapuri (சிறுவாபுரி முருகன் கோவில்) is a small
village area located in Thiruvallur district, nearby Chennai. And it is famous
for Bala Murugan temple. The main deity of this temple is Sri Balasubramaniyar. The
temple also houses Sri Annamalaiyar and Sri Unnamalai amman.
History of the
temple has that Lava and Kusa, the sons of Rama lived in this place. Once when
Rama was passing this place, they have fought a war with Rama himself without
knowing that he was their father. As the young children waged a war here, the
place was called as Siruvar Por Puri. (Siruvar means children, Por Puri means
waging a war, in Thamizh). This place is now called as Chinnambedu, which
originally was Siruvar Ambu Edu (children who took their arrows for the fight).
Some hundreds of
years back there lived a lady called Murugammai in this village. She had been a
very ardent devotee of Lord Muruga here. She always used to chant His name and
praying Him, for years. Her husband who didn't like her worshipping all the
time was warning her to stop it. But she never listened to him and her husband
one day cut her arms off out of anger. Even then, Murugammai cried for help
only with Lord Muruga. The Lord who was pleased with her bhakti, made her hands
join even without the signs of any wound. Sirivarpuri Balasubramani temple is believed
more than 500-years-old temple.
Lord Muruga here
is called Sri Balasubramanyar and is said to be powerful, granting the wishes
of devotees. This beautiful temple also has Sri Annamalaiyar (Lord Shiva) and
Sri Unnamulai Amman. The utsava moorthy of Lord Muruga is seen as Valli Manalar
in a wedding posture with Sri Valli. Lord Muruga here is believed to grant
wishes for those intend to buy or construct a house. Many people who wish to
buy a house visit Lord Muruga here for blessings to fulfil their wish.

The statue of
Arunagirinathar is seen facing the sanctum of the temple. Arunagirinathar
visited this temple several times and has sung several Thiruppugazh songs.
Archanai Thiruppugazh was sung in praise of Lord Muruga.
How To Reach : Siruvaapuri
is located about 40 kms from Chennai on Chennai Kolkata highway. The temple is
located about 3 km off the highway. Local Buses are available from CMBT,
Ponneri, Redhills and Gummidipoondi.
Siruvapuri Temple
route from koyambedu : Catch the Chennai – Kolkatta highway, continue to Thatchoor
cross road, From there proceed around 3 Kms, where you can see a small sign
board to your left. Take that left road and travel 3 kms in the same road to reach the temple.
